Free Custom Affiliate Search WordPress Plugin – Practical Guide

Love by 10.000 Users & Readers (2)

Table of Content

No elements found...

Table of Content

No elements found...

Is a Free Custom Affiliate Search Plugin Right for Your WordPress Site?

Depends. A free custom affiliate search plugin is suitable for users with specific, well-defined needs and the technical capacity to implement and maintain it.

Key Takeaways

  • Offers significant cost savings and the potential for a highly tailored user experience.
  • Demands considerable technical expertise for setup, customization, and ongoing maintenance.
  • Ideal for niche affiliate sites aiming for a unique search function without a large budget.

Many affiliate marketers rely on generic search functions or basic product listings, which can hinder user experience and conversion rates. A custom affiliate search allows visitors to quickly find relevant products from your curated affiliate links, improving engagement and sales potential. This tailored approach moves beyond simple keyword matching, offering a more intuitive way for users to explore your recommendations.

The primary goal is to bridge the gap between a user’s specific query and the most appropriate affiliate product. Without a dedicated search, users might abandon your site if they cannot easily locate what they are looking for, especially on content-rich platforms. Implementing a custom solution can significantly enhance the value proposition of your affiliate website.

  • Improved user experience by providing targeted results.
  • Higher conversion rates due to better product discoverability.
  • Differentiation from competitors using generic solutions.

Advantages of Free Custom Affiliate Search

  • Achieves significant cost savings by avoiding premium plugin subscriptions.
  • Enables deep customization to match specific website design and functionality needs.
  • Provides full control over data presentation and search logic for unique user journeys.

Limitations of Free Custom Affiliate Search

  • Requires substantial technical knowledge for effective implementation and troubleshooting.
  • Often lacks advanced features like integrated analytics or sophisticated filtering options.
  • Carries potential security risks if the plugin source is not thoroughly vetted or updated.

What Defines a ‘Free Custom Affiliate Search’ Plugin?

A ‘free custom affiliate search’ plugin for WordPress typically refers to a solution available without direct monetary cost, often found in the WordPress plugin repository or as open-source projects. These plugins provide the foundational framework for creating a search interface that queries your affiliate product data. The ‘custom’ aspect implies that the plugin offers hooks, filters, or settings that allow developers or technically proficient users to modify its behavior, appearance, and data sources beyond basic configuration.

Unlike premium plugins that offer out-of-the-box advanced features, free options usually require more manual effort for integration with specific affiliate networks or product feeds. Users might need to write custom code snippets or use additional plugins to achieve desired functionalities. Understanding these distinctions is crucial for managing expectations regarding ease of use and required technical investment.

  • No upfront purchase cost for the core plugin.
  • Requires manual integration and coding for advanced customization.
  • Often relies on community support rather than dedicated customer service.

Evaluating the True Costs of Free Solutions

While a ‘free’ plugin implies no direct financial outlay, it is essential to consider the indirect costs involved. These often manifest as time spent on development, troubleshooting, and maintenance. If you lack the technical skills, you might incur costs for hiring a developer, which can quickly exceed the price of a premium plugin. The learning curve for understanding and customizing a free solution can be steep, consuming valuable resources.

Furthermore, free plugins may not receive frequent updates, potentially leading to compatibility issues with new WordPress versions or security vulnerabilities. The absence of dedicated support means you are often reliant on community forums or your own problem-solving abilities. These factors contribute to the overall total cost of ownership, which can sometimes make a seemingly expensive premium solution more economical in the long run.

  • Time investment for learning, setup, and customization.
  • Potential developer fees if technical skills are insufficient.
  • Risk of security vulnerabilities from unmaintained plugins.

Myth

Free WordPress plugins are always less secure than premium ones.

Reality

Security depends more on the developer’s practices and update frequency than the price tag. Many well-maintained free plugins are highly secure, while some premium plugins can have vulnerabilities if neglected.

Key Features to Look for in a Free Plugin

When selecting a free custom affiliate search plugin, prioritize features that offer flexibility and essential functionality. Look for plugins that provide a robust search algorithm, even if basic, and allow for some level of data source integration. This means the ability to pull product information from various affiliate networks, either directly or through custom code. The plugin should also offer options for displaying search results, such as templates or shortcodes.

Another critical aspect is the extent of customization available for the search form and results page. Can you add custom fields, filter options, or modify the layout without extensive coding? Compatibility with your existing WordPress theme and other essential plugins is also paramount to avoid conflicts. A plugin with good documentation, even if community-driven, can significantly reduce implementation headaches.

  • Flexible data source integration (e.g., CSV, custom post types).
  • Customizable search form and results display options.
  • Compatibility with popular WordPress themes and plugins.

Insider tip

Before committing to a free plugin, check its last update date and the support forum activity. A plugin that hasn’t been updated in over a year or has many unresolved support threads is a red flag for potential issues and lack of ongoing development.

Installation and Initial Configuration Steps

Installing a free custom affiliate search plugin generally follows the standard WordPress procedure: navigate to ‘Plugins’ > ‘Add New’, search for the plugin, and click ‘Install Now’ followed by ‘Activate’. Once activated, the initial configuration involves locating the plugin’s settings page, usually found under a new menu item in your WordPress dashboard. Here, you will typically define basic parameters such as where your affiliate product data resides and how the search functionality should be invoked.

The most crucial initial step is often linking your product data. This might involve importing a CSV file, setting up custom post types, or configuring an API connection if the plugin supports it. Ensure that your product data includes essential fields like product name, description, affiliate link, image URL, and any relevant categories or tags. A clear understanding of your data structure will streamline this process and prevent common errors during the initial setup.

  • Install and activate the plugin via the WordPress dashboard.
  • Locate the plugin’s settings and define basic search parameters.
  • Configure product data sources, ensuring all necessary fields are present.

Customizing Search Filters and Display Options

True customization of an affiliate search goes beyond basic keyword matching. It involves implementing relevant filters that help users narrow down their choices, such as price range, brand, category, or specific features. Many free plugins offer basic filtering capabilities, but advanced options often require custom code or integration with other filtering plugins. The goal is to provide a highly granular search experience that mirrors what users expect from major e-commerce platforms.

Equally important is the display of search results. You should be able to control the layout, styling, and information presented for each product. This might involve editing template files, using shortcode attributes, or leveraging CSS. A well-designed results page not only looks professional but also makes it easier for users to compare products and click through to your affiliate links. Focus on clarity and a strong call to action for each result.

  • Implement filters for price, brand, category, or specific attributes.
  • Adjust the layout and styling of search results for optimal readability.
  • Ensure clear calls to action are visible on each product listing.

User Behavior Insight

Studies commonly observe that search functionality with relevant filters can increase conversion rates by 10-20% on e-commerce sites, as users find desired products more efficiently. This suggests a significant potential uplift for well-implemented affiliate search.

The core function of an affiliate search plugin is to present products with their associated affiliate links. This integration can be achieved in several ways. Some plugins allow direct input of affiliate links alongside product details, while others might integrate with affiliate management plugins that centralize your links. For larger product catalogs, importing data from CSV files or directly from affiliate network APIs (if supported by the plugin or custom code) is often necessary. Ensuring the accuracy and freshness of product data is paramount.

It is crucial to map your product data fields correctly to the plugin’s expected structure. Mismatched fields can lead to broken links, incorrect pricing, or missing product information, all of which degrade the user experience and trust. Regularly audit your product data and affiliate links to catch any discrepancies. Automation for data updates, even if custom-built, can save significant time and prevent manual errors.

  • Map product data fields accurately to the plugin’s requirements.
  • Regularly audit affiliate links and product information for freshness.
  • Consider automated data import solutions for large catalogs.

Case Study: The Broken Link Blunder

The trap A niche gadget review site implemented a free custom search plugin but neglected to set up automated data updates. Over time, many affiliate product links expired or changed, leading to a high bounce rate from the search results page.

The win After realizing the issue, the site owner invested time in a custom script to periodically check and update affiliate links and product availability, resulting in a 15% increase in click-through rates from the search function.

Common Challenges and Troubleshooting Tips

Implementing a free custom affiliate search plugin can present several challenges, particularly for those with limited technical expertise. One common issue is plugin conflicts with other active plugins or the WordPress theme, leading to unexpected behavior or broken layouts. Another frequent problem is incorrect data mapping, which can result in search results that are empty, irrelevant, or display erroneous product details. Performance issues, such as slow search queries on large datasets, also arise.

To troubleshoot, always start by deactivating other plugins one by one to identify conflicts. Check your WordPress error logs for specific messages that can pinpoint the problem. For data mapping issues, meticulously review your data source and the plugin’s documentation on expected field names and formats. If performance is a concern, consider optimizing your database, using caching plugins, or exploring server-side solutions. Engaging with the plugin’s community forum can also provide valuable insights and solutions from other users.

  • Identify plugin conflicts by deactivating other plugins.
  • Review WordPress error logs for specific problem indicators.
  • Verify data mapping against plugin documentation for accuracy.

A slow search function can severely impact user experience and drive visitors away. When using a free custom affiliate search plugin, performance is a critical consideration, especially with a large number of affiliate products. The way your plugin queries the database and renders results directly affects page load times. Inefficient database queries or unoptimized result displays can lead to significant slowdowns, particularly on shared hosting environments. Prioritizing search speed and responsiveness is key.

To mitigate performance issues, ensure your product data is indexed correctly in the database. Utilize caching plugins to store frequently accessed search results or product data, reducing the load on your server. Consider implementing AJAX-based search, which fetches results asynchronously without reloading the entire page, providing a smoother user experience. For very large datasets, you might need to explore external search services or more robust database solutions, even if the core plugin is free.

  • Optimize database queries and ensure proper indexing of product data.
  • Implement caching mechanisms for search results and product information.
  • Consider AJAX search for a more responsive user interface.

Insider tip

For large affiliate catalogs, consider offloading your search index to a dedicated search service like Algolia or ElasticSearch. While these have costs, they drastically improve performance and scalability, often integrating with WordPress via specific plugins or custom development.

Alternatives to Dedicated Free Plugins

If a dedicated free custom affiliate search plugin proves too complex or limited, several alternative approaches can achieve similar results. One common method is to leverage WordPress’s built-in custom post types and taxonomies to structure your affiliate products, then use a general-purpose search plugin (many free options exist) to query these custom types. This offers more control over data structure but requires manual setup of the product entry system.

Another alternative involves using a combination of existing plugins, such as a product catalog plugin paired with a powerful filtering and search plugin. This modular approach can sometimes offer more flexibility and better support than a single, niche free plugin. For those with coding skills, building a completely custom search function from scratch using WordPress’s WP_Query class is also an option, providing ultimate control but demanding significant development time. Each alternative presents a different balance of effort, cost, and control.

  • Utilize WordPress custom post types with a general search plugin.
  • Combine a product catalog plugin with a filtering plugin.
  • Develop a custom search function using WP_Query for maximum control.

Ongoing maintenance is crucial for the long-term success and reliability of your custom affiliate search. Regularly update your WordPress core, themes, and all plugins to ensure compatibility and security. Pay particular attention to updates for your search plugin and any related data management tools. Before applying major updates, always perform a full backup of your website to prevent data loss or unexpected issues. This proactive approach minimizes downtime and keeps your search function running smoothly.

Beyond technical updates, continuously monitor your affiliate links and product availability. Broken links or out-of-stock products lead to a poor user experience and lost commissions. Implement a system for periodic checks, whether manual or automated, to ensure all products displayed in your search results are current and accessible. Regularly review search queries and user behavior data (if available) to identify popular searches and areas for improvement in your product catalog or filtering options.

  • Perform regular backups before any major updates.
  • Continuously monitor and update affiliate links and product availability.
  • Analyze search queries to refine product offerings and filters.

As your affiliate site grows, your custom search needs may evolve. Future-proofing involves designing your current setup with scalability and adaptability in mind. When choosing a free plugin or building a custom solution, consider its extensibility. Can it integrate with new affiliate networks? Can it handle a significantly larger product catalog without performance degradation? Opt for solutions that use standard WordPress practices and are well-structured, making future modifications easier.

Avoid highly specialized or obscure plugins that might become unsupported quickly. Document your custom code and configurations thoroughly, as this will be invaluable if you need to hire a developer or make changes yourself in the future. Regularly assess emerging technologies and user expectations for search functionality. While a free solution might meet current needs, be prepared to invest in premium tools or custom development as your business scales to maintain a competitive edge and superior user experience.

  • Choose extensible plugins that follow WordPress best practices.
  • Document all custom code and configurations for future reference.
  • Stay informed about new search technologies and user expectations.

Your Custom Affiliate Search Action Plan

  • Within 1 week: Select a potential free plugin and install it on a staging site.
  • Within 2 weeks: Import initial product data and configure basic search functionality.
  • Within 3 weeks: Implement essential search filters and customize result display.
  • Within 1 month: Conduct thorough testing of search accuracy and link integrity.
  • Ongoing monthly: Schedule a recurring task to audit affiliate links and update product data.
  • Quarterly: Review search analytics to identify popular queries and refine filtering options.

Can a free plugin handle thousands of affiliate products?

It depends heavily on the plugin’s efficiency, your server resources, and database optimization. Many free plugins may struggle with very large datasets without significant custom development or external search services.

Is custom coding always required for a free solution?

Not always for basic functionality, but achieving a truly ‘custom’ look, advanced filtering, or integrating specific affiliate network APIs often requires some level of custom code or developer intervention.

How do I ensure my custom search is SEO-friendly?

Ensure your search results pages are crawlable and indexable if you want them to appear in search engines. Use clear URLs, proper headings, and meta descriptions. Some custom search setups might require specific SEO plugin configurations.

What are the security risks of using free plugins?

Risks include outdated code, vulnerabilities, or malicious injections if the plugin is from an untrusted source or poorly maintained. Always choose plugins from the official WordPress repository or reputable developers, and keep them updated.

How useful was this post?

Average rating 0 / 5. 0

No votes so far! Be the first to rate this post.

Philipp Bolender Founder and CEO of Affililabs

About The Author

Founder of Affililabs.ai & Postlabs.ai, SaaS Entrepreneur & Mentor. I build the tools I wish I had when I started. Bridging the gap between High-Ticket Affiliate Marketing and AI Automation to help you scale faster. (P.S. Powered by coffee and cats).

Founder @Affililabs.ai, @postlabs.ai & SaaS Entrepreneur

Philipp Bolender

START FREE TRIAL 🚀

Share this article: